Hair Tissue Sensitivity Test

DISCOVER WHAT YOUR BODY IS TELLING YOU THROUGH YOUR HAIR

A hair sample is tested for sensitivities through a process called Bioresonance Testing. This method involves analysing the electromagnetic frequencies emitted by the hair sample. The test evaluates the body’s response to these frequencies, which correspond to various substances or items.

By detecting changes in electromagnetic waves, bioresonance testing identifies potential sensitivities or intolerances to certain foods, environmental factors, or other substances.

 

During the test, the hair sample is exposed to specific frequencies associated with different items or substances, and the equipment measures the body’s reaction, providing insights into potential sensitivities. This non-invasive method is suitable for most individuals.
